Serial No. 06 REGULAR CAUSE LIST IN THE HIGH COURT OF JAMMU & KASHMIR AND LADAKH AT SRINAGAR CRM(M) No. 412/2022 Sajad Ahmad Shah …Petitioner(s) Through: Mr. Syed Abid Parvaiz, Advocate Vs. Union Territory Through Police Station Shaheed Gunj and Ors. ...Respondent(s) Through: None CORAM: HON’BLE MR. JUSTICE RAHUL BHARTI, JUDGE ORDER 02.04.2026 1. In terms of an order dated 19.09.2022, this Court allowed the investigation to proceed but filing of Final Police Report/Challan to be done only by an order to said effect to come from this Court. 2. FIR assailed in the petition is dated 24.08.2022 for alleged commission of offences under sections 353 and 506 of the Indian Penal Code. 3. As per order dated 26.11.2025, the investigation of the case is still said to be under process. 4. This Court disposes of this petition with a direction to SHO, Police Station Shaheed Gunj, Srinagar to conclude the investigation within a period of two months from this date and come up with the Final Police Report, be it in the form of challan or closure report as the investigation may lead to before competent criminal court of law. 5. The timeline hereby granted is non-extendable. 6. A copy of this order be forwarded to SHO, Police Station Shaheed Gunj, Srinagar for notice and compliance. 7. Disposal of this petition in the aforesaid manner shall not prejudice the right of the petitioner to come forward with a fresh petition in case the presentation of the Police Report/Challan comes to take place booking him for trial whereas in the event of a Closure Report the concern of the petitioner would stand addressed on its own. 8. Disposed of. (RAHUL BHARTI) JUDGE SRINAGAR: 02.04.2026 Shabroz
